Introduction - Roanald H Chilcote Dependency or Mode of Production? Theoretical Issues PART ONE: CRITICAL PERSPECTIVES Imperialism and Progress - Aijaz Ahmad Ideologies in Theories of Imperialism and Dependency - Carlos Johnson PART TWO: CASE STUDIES IN DEPENDENCY AND MODES OF PRODUCTION ANALYSES Imperialism, Social Classes, and the State in Peru, 1890-1930 - AnĂbal Quijano Interpreting Social Change in Guatemala - Norma Stoltz Chinchilla Modernization, Dependency, and Articulation of Modes of Production PART THREE: WORLD-SYSTEM AND CLASS ANALYSES Crisis and Transformation of Dependency in the World-System - AndrĂ© Gunder Frank Surplus Labor and Class Formation on the Latin American Periphery - Henry Veltmeyer Class Analysis and Dependency - Dale L Johnson
